Dominating SVG for Web Design and Illustration

Scalable Vector Graphics (SVG) have become a critical element in modern web design and illustration. Unlike raster graphics, SVGs are composed mathematically, providing crisp clarity at any size. This allows them ideal for a diverse range of applications, from basic icons to complex illustrations. Leveraging SVGs can substantially boost the performance and visual impact of your web projects.

Optimizing SVG Performance for the Web

When incorporating Scalable Vector Graphics (SVG) into your web applications, it's critical to fine-tune their performance. Large SVG files can heavily impact page load times, causing a poor user experience. To ensure your SVGs operate efficiently, consider techniques like inlining small SVGs directly into the HTML, employing CSS to manage their display, and reducing file sizes through tools like SVGO.

  • More steps include selecting the appropriate SVG type, constraining unnecessary elements within the SVG, and optimizing image resolution based on screen size.

Utilizing these performance improvement strategies will help you develop visually appealing and responsive web pages.
